The journey from South Lake Tahoe to San Francisco covers approximately 300 kilometers. Most travelers take US-50 to Sacramento, then connect to I-80 West toward the Bay Area. Driving time averages 4 to 5 hours depending on traffic in the East Bay. Alternatively, you can take a bus to Sacramento and transfer to an Amtrak train. This route connects the high Sierra to the coastal metropolis.
Total Distance: 300 km driving distance, 250 km straight-line air distance.
